@briwesphotography7795 жыл бұрын
Hi AAMP, please fast forward to 6:20 where I explain that it uses the wifi signal in the camera to connect to the ipad, no wires involved. I personally setup a router and connect both the ipad and the camera to the LAN. WifiBooth has a ton of great information about the different ways to connect the camera to the app/ipad so if you're interested in this setup check out their website. @jackies355 жыл бұрын
The price of renting out a photo booth can vary. It depends on your market and your city. I live in NYC and we charge $499 for 2 hours. If you are targeting brides for wedding events, you can easily charge $200 to $400 an hour. Research your town and see who else is offering photo booth rental services. @briwesphotography7795 жыл бұрын
Sorry for the slow response. It can be hard to squeeze everyone in but that's a limitation on most photobooths. It comes down to the size of your background and how wide a lens you have. I've got a 17-55mm on a crop sensor camera, if I shoot at 17mm I'm wayyy wider than my background. I've also set it up in portrait mode to mix things up.
